PH & WB -001-11 - Minor Amendments to Fees and Charges

Decision Maker: Cabinet Member for Health (including Public Health) and Adult Social Care

Decision status: Recommendations Approved

Is Key decision?: No

Is subject to call in?: Yes

Purpose:

To make three minor amendments to the existing list of fees and charges relating to the Public Protection Service.

 

The proposed decision relates to including new charges part way through the financial year for membership of the new Buy With Confidence scheme, reduction in charges for registered charities for food hygiene courses and some new pest control treatment charges.

 

The aim of Buy With Confidence is to support and promote businesses who demonstrate that they trade fairly and deal with complaints in a fair and equitable manner.  The scheme will be run by Trading Standards Officers within the Public Protection Service. When a business applies for membership, an initial audit of the premises is carried out during which relevant business documents, products and procedures are inspected and any previous complaints made to the trading standards service are checked. If the business is accepted as a member, they are re -audited on a regular basis to assess whether they remain suitable to be a member. 

 

Approved businesses can publicise their membership of the scheme and they are provided with a copy of the Buy With Confidence logo which can be used on business stationery, on their business website, in promotional and advertising literature and on vehicles.

 

The scheme will have an initial application fee and an annual membership fee as follows.

We currently charge businesses and other organisations for Food Hygiene training. It is proposed to offer a 50% reduction in charges to registered charities. This will reduce the fees as shown below.

Reasons for the decision:

To introduce these minor amendments will deliver timely improvements to services which will support local businesses and charitable groups.

 

Alternative options considered:

These new charges could be delayed until April 2012 and introduced as part of the budget setting process. However this would delay the introduction of these improvements to services, and be detrimental for local businesses and charitable groups.

 

Other reasons / organisations consulted

Consultation has taken place with the South West Regional Trading Standards Partnership (SWERCOTS) to ensure consistency acrosscouncils in the south west of England with regard to theBuy With Confidence scheme.
